Have you ever been in a road rage incident ?
Where I live , road rage is a very common thing.....
Here is my story (one story.)
Part of my work is to carry packs of cash in a bag ( my family business sells flour , and canned items to restaurants, etc ), and I ussually dont pay attention to agressive drivers....
One day I was insulted by a biker ( but was his fault, he appeared from my left at 100 mph)... the guy followed me and reached my car at the stoplight, then started to insult me.... I just wanted to kill him but I had about 50.000 bucks in my bag... I couldnt go out there to fight and leave that money in the car....If I lose that money , im lost , and my dad kills me .
I had to keep myself cool...... but I felt like crap after that...All I wanted was revenge....Revenge, I know its not good...but sometimes we have lust for it.
I am wrong ?

Dont sweat it. There are alot of boneheads out there not worth the hassle. Your deposit was way more important than any altercation, you did the right thing. Even though it is human nature to be frustrated over things like this, just smile and move on. Its one thing for someone to insult you and quite another to defend your life or property. Choose your battles wisely, you cant fight them all.

Self Control is one of our dojo's kun, I sometimes remind myself of that every now and then too.
